The executable file iw7_ship.exe is the primary launch component for Call of Duty: Infinite Warfare. When this file functions correctly, it manages the game's engine, memory allocation, and connection to Steam or the Activision servers. However, "making it work" often refers to overcoming common crashes, startup errors, or performance bottlenecks that plague this specific entry in the franchise. 🛠️ Essential Fixes for iw7_ship.exe
If your game fails to launch or crashes with an "iw7_ship.exe has stopped working" error, follow these troubleshooting steps in order. 1. Verify Game Files (Steam) Most errors are caused by a single corrupted file. Open your Steam Library. Right-click Call of Duty: Infinite Warfare. Select Properties > Installed Files. Click Verify integrity of game files. Steam will redownload any missing or broken data. 2. Run as Administrator
Windows permissions can often block the executable from writing temporary shader files.
Go to the game's installation folder (usually SteamApps\common\Call of Duty Infinite Warfare). Right-click iw7_ship.exe. Select Properties > Compatibility tab. Check Run this program as an administrator. Click Apply and OK. 3. Disable Fullscreen Optimizations
Windows 10 and 11 have a "Fullscreen Optimization" feature that frequently conflicts with the IW7 engine.
In the same Compatibility tab mentioned above, check Disable fullscreen optimizations.
This forces Windows to let the game handle its own display priority. 🚀 Optimizing Performance
Even when the file "works," players often face stuttering or low FPS. Adjusting how the executable interacts with your hardware can solve this. Shader Preload
Infinite Warfare is notorious for long shader warming times. Do not skip the shader preload on the main menu.
If you start a match before it hits 100%, the iw7_ship.exe process will try to compile shaders while you play, causing massive lag. Virtual Memory (Page File)
This game is heavy on memory. If your Windows Page File is too small, the .exe will crash to desktop.
Set your Windows Page File to "System Managed" on your fastest SSD.
Ensure you have at least 10-15GB of free space on your C: drive for temporary assets. ⚠️ Common Error Codes & Solutions Error Message Likely Cause Disc Read Error Corrupt assets or slow HDD Move the game to an SSD; Verify files. DirectX Unrecoverable Error GPU Driver conflict Reinstall drivers using DDU (Display Driver Uninstaller). Hueneme-Negev Network handshake failure Restart router or use a wired connection. 🛡️ Security and Safety

iw7_ship.exe is the primary executable file for the PC version of Call of Duty: Infinite Warfare. It handles the launching, loading, and execution of the game's core files, including the campaign, multiplayer, and zombies modes. When the game crashes, it frequently reports that iw7_ship.exe has stopped working, often due to issues with graphics drivers, antivirus interference, or missing redistributables. Key Details on iw7_ship.exe Behavior & Fixes
Function: It is the "shipped" (final production) version of the Infinity Ward Engine 7.0 (IW7) project, responsible for launching the main game.
Common Crashes: Many users report iw7_ship.exe crashes immediately on startup, during startup loading screens, or when attempting to start a new campaign, particularly on Windows 11. Why It Happens:
Antivirus Interference: Security software (like Avast or Windows Defender) may flag iw7_ship.exe and block it from initiating.
Graphics Driver Issues: Outdated or corrupted drivers can cause a failure in iw7_ship.exe.
Windows 11 Optimizations: Windows 11 "optimizations for windowed games" can interfere with the engine.
Missing Files: Corrupted game files within the _CommonRedist folder. Common Fixes for iw7_ship.exe Issues
Disable Windows Optimization: Go to Windows Settings > Display > Graphics, find the game, and turn off "Optimizations for windowed games".
Add Antivirus Exclusion: Add the entire Infinite Warfare installation folder to your antivirus whitelist.
Run DirectX Setup: Navigate to SteamApps\common\Call Of Duty Infinite Warfare\_CommonRedist\DirectX\June2010 and run DXSETUP.exe as administrator.
